Both Islam and Christianity are prominent in Nigeria. As per 2001 census, Islam: 50.0%, Christianity: 40.0%, Traditional beliefs: 10.0%. As per 2010 census, Christianity: 50.8%, Islam: 48.8%, Others: 0.4%.
The two most common religious systems in Nigeria are Islam and Christianity.
